Four Points by Sheraton Bangor Airport is refreshed, following $9m. renovation

Four Points by Sheraton Bangor Airport boasts a whole new look following the completion of a $9 million renovation in April 2009. Located in Bangor, Maine, the property made significant upgrades to its lobby, restaurant, guest rooms and exterior as part of the Four Points by Sheraton global revitalization campaign. In the past five years, Starwood Hotels & Resorts Worldwide, Inc. (NYSE: HOT) and its licensees have invested more than $1 billion in Four Points by Sheraton hotels with major property renovations, conversion and new-build hotels. 70 percent of the Four Points portfolio has turned over in the last five years due to strategic efforts to improve the quality and consistency of the hotels.

As a key part of its renovation, Four Points by Sheraton Bangor Maine completely redesigned and expanded its restaurant, Godfrey’s Grille and Lounge. Popular among guests and locals, the restaurant features exciting new menus featuring fresh, native seafood prepared by the hotel’s new executive chef, as well as all-new furnishings, china and silver. A new double-sided fireplace installed in the lobby also faces the restaurant, creating a comfortable, inviting atmosphere.

The hotel also added a brand-new indoor pool and fitness center, improved signage on the hotel’s exterior, and enhanced energy efficiency by switching to natural gas. The upgraded lobby and Family Room create the perfect setting for guests to socialize, grab a cup of fresh coffee and pop open their laptops to use the hotel’s, free high-speed Internet. Ideal for both corporate and social functions, the hotel’s expanded and renovated meeting facilities now offer 2,982 square feet of space and include five meeting rooms and an executive boardroom.

The hotel’s 111 refreshed guest rooms feature the brand’s clean, contemporary furnishings with bold, colorful artwork. Rooms are outfitted with brand-new, flat screen televisions, new bathrooms and the Four Points by Sheraton Four Comfort Bed, a luxurious ensemble including a plush mattress, an assortment of pillows, and stylish duvet. In their rooms, guests enjoy free bottled water and complimentary high-speed Internet is available throughout the property.

Attached to the Bangor International Airport via an enclosed walkway, Four Points by Sheraton Bangor Airport is ideally located. Nearby attractions include the University of Maine, Bangor Auditorium, Bangor Civic Center, and a variety of shops and restaurants.
